Are there any special deals for frequent visitors or members of the loyalty program?
Yes, Casino Lac-Leamy provides ongoing rewards for regular guests through its loyalty program. Members earn points for every dollar spent on gaming, dining, or entertainment at the casino. These points can be redeemed for free play, meals, hotel stays, or exclusive event tickets. The program also features tier levels, and as members move up, they gain access to personalized offers, faster cash-out options, and invitations to private events. The rewards are adjusted periodically based on current promotions, so staying active helps maximize benefits.

Can I use the special offers if I’m visiting from outside Canada?
Yes, visitors from outside Canada can take part in most of the special offers at Casino Lac-Leamy, as long as they meet the eligibility criteria. This includes having a valid ID and being of legal gambling age in the province of Quebec. Some promotions may require a Canadian address or bank account, but many are open to international guests who play on-site. It’s always a good idea to confirm the rules with casino staff or check the official website before participating in any offer.
